Skip to main content

A Fast Recursive Approach to Autonomous Detection, Identification and Tracking of Multiple Objects in Video Streams under Uncertainties

  • Conference paper
Information Processing and Management of Uncertainty in Knowledge-Based Systems. Applications (IPMU 2010)

Abstract

Real-time processing the information coming form video, infra-red or electro-optical sources is a challenging task due the uncertainties such as noise and clutter, but also due to the large dimensionalities of the problem and the demand for fast and efficient algorithms. This paper details an approach for automatic detection, single and multiple objects identification and tracking in video streams with applications to surveillance, security and autonomous systems. It is based on a method that provides recursive density estimation (RDE) using a Cauchy type of kernel. The main advantage of the RDE approach as compared to other traditional methods (e.g. KDE) is the low computational and memory storage cost since it works on a frame-by-frame basis; the lack of thresholds, and applicability to multiple objects identification and tracking. A robust to noise and clutter technique based on spatial density is also proposed to autonomously identify the targets location in the frame.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Hampapur, A.: Smart Video Surveillance, Exploring the concept of multi-scale spatiotemporal tracking. IEEE Signal Processing Magazine, 38–51 (2005)

    Google Scholar 

  2. Han, B., Comaniciu, D., Davis, L.: Sequential kernel density approximation through mode propagation: applications to background modeling. In: Proc. ACCV - Asian Conf. on Computer Vision (2004)

    Google Scholar 

  3. Gonzalez, R.C., Woods, R.E.: Digital Image Processing, 2nd edn. Prentice Hall, Englewood Cliffs (2002) ISBN: 0201180758

    Google Scholar 

  4. Elgammal, A., Duraiswami, R., Harwood, D., Davis, L.: Background and Foreground modeling using nonparametric Kernel Density Estimation for visual surveillance KDE. Proc. 2002 IEEE 90(7), 1151–1163 (2002)

    Article  Google Scholar 

  5. Cheung, S.-C., Kamath, C.: Robust techniques for background subtraction in urban traffic video. In: Proc. SPIE, Electronic Imaging Video Comm. and Image Proc., San Jose, pp. 881–892 (2004)

    Google Scholar 

  6. Cucchiara, R., Grana, C., Piccardi, M., Prati, A.: Detecting moving objects, ghosts and shadows in video streams. IEEE Trans. on Pattern Analysis and Machine Intelligence, 1337–1342 (2003)

    Google Scholar 

  7. Han, B., Comaniciu, D., Davis, L.: Sequential kernel density approximation through mode propagation: applications to background modeling. In: Proc. ACCV - Asian Conf. on Computer Vision (2004)

    Google Scholar 

  8. Memon, A., Angelov, P., Ahmed, H.: An Approach to Real-Time Color-based Object Tracking. In: Proc. 2006 Intern. Symp. on Evolving Fuzzy Systems, Ambleside, Lake District, UK, pp. 81–87. IEEE Press, Los Alamitos (2006)

    Google Scholar 

  9. Zhou, X., Angelov, P.: Real-Time joint Landmark Recognition and Classifier Generation by an Evolving Fuzzy System. In: Proc. 2006 World Congress on Computational Intelligence, Vancouver, Canada, pp. 6314–6321 (2006)

    Google Scholar 

  10. Zhou, X., Angelov, P.: Autonomous Visual Self-localization in Completely Unknown Environment using Evolving Fuzzy Rule-based Classifier. In: Proc. IEEE Intern. Conf. on Comp. Intel. Applic. for Defense and Security, Honolulu, USA, pp. 131–138 (2007)

    Google Scholar 

  11. Zhivkovic, Z., Van der Heijden, F.: Efficient adaptive density estimation per image pixel for the task of background subtraction. Pattern Recognition Letters, 773–780 (2006)

    Google Scholar 

  12. Angelov, P.: An Approach for Fuzzy Rule-base Adaptation using On-line Clustering. Intern. Journal of Approximate Reasoning, 275–289 (2004)

    Google Scholar 

  13. Angelov, P., Filev, D.: An Approach to On-line Identification of Takagi-Sugeno Fuzzy Models. IEEE Trans. on System, Man, and Cybernetics, part B - Cybernetics, 484–498 (2004)

    Google Scholar 

  14. Alzate, C., Suykens, J.: Image segmentation using Weighted Kernel PCA Approach to Spectral Clustering. In: Proc. IEEE Intern. Conf. on Comp. Intell. Applicat. for Image and Signal Processing, CIISP 2007, Honolulu, HI, USA, pp. 220–225 (2007)

    Google Scholar 

  15. Everett, M., Angelov, P.: EvoMap: On-Chip Implementation of Intelligent Information Modelling using EVOlving MAPping. Technical Report, Lancaster University, UK, pp. 1–15 (2005)

    Google Scholar 

  16. Cucchiara, R., Grana, C., Piccardi, M., Prati, A.: Detecting moving objects, ghosts and shadows in video streams. IEEE Trans. on Patt. Anal. and Machine Intell. 25, 1337–1342 (2003)

    Article  Google Scholar 

  17. MacCormick, P.J., Blake, A.: A probabilistic exclusion principle for tracking multiple objects. In: ICCV 1999, pp. 572–578 (1999)

    Google Scholar 

  18. Mao, X., Qi, F., Zhu, W.: Multiple-part based Pedestrian Detection using Interfering Object Detection. In: Third International Conference on Natural Computation, pp. 165–169 (2007)

    Google Scholar 

  19. Cai, Q., Aggarwal, J.K.: Tracking human motion using multiple cameras. In: 13th International Conference on Pattern Recognition, pp. 68–72 (1996)

    Google Scholar 

  20. Yang, L., Johnstone, J., Zhang, C.: A Multi-camera Approach to Vehicle Tracking Based on Features. In: IEEE International Symposium on Multimedia, pp. 79–80 (2007)

    Google Scholar 

  21. Kalman, R.E.: A New Approach to linear filtering and prediction problem. Trans. of the ASME, Ser. D, Journal of Basic Engineering, 34–45 (1960)

    Google Scholar 

  22. Angelov, P., Zhou, X.: Evolving fuzzy systems from data streams in Real time. In: Proc. 2006 Intern. Symp. on Evolving Fuzzy Systems, Ambleside, Lake District, UK, pp. 29–35. IEEE Press, Los Alamitos (2006)

    Chapter  Google Scholar 

  23. Takagi, T., Sugeno, M.: Fuzzy identification of systems and its application to modelling and control. IEEE Trans. on Systems, Man and Cybernetics, 116–132 (1985)

    Google Scholar 

  24. Angelov, P.: Evolving Rule-based Models: A Tool for Design of Flexible Adaptive Systems. Springer, Heidelberg (2002)

    MATH  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2010 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Sadeghi-Tehran, P., Angelov, P., Ramezani, R. (2010). A Fast Recursive Approach to Autonomous Detection, Identification and Tracking of Multiple Objects in Video Streams under Uncertainties. In: Hüllermeier, E., Kruse, R., Hoffmann, F. (eds) Information Processing and Management of Uncertainty in Knowledge-Based Systems. Applications. IPMU 2010. Communications in Computer and Information Science, vol 81.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-14058-7_4

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-14058-7_4

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-14057-0

  • Online ISBN: 978-3-642-14058-7

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ics